| We had a great guide on a beautiful fall day with family from out of town! We taste tested interesting and yummy items including tea, spices, cheeses, vinegars & oils, pizza, potato pancakes, butter toffee, etc. We received a lot of very interesting information about the places we visited and the products they carried, as well as the history of the area we walked through. Niki, our guide, was engaging, entertaining, and full of information. |

| I also took this tour thru Greenwich Village, NY. I loved it and recommended it many times. Went a second time with family as we were visiting.
The Chicago tour needs more history and more diversity amoung the stops. Too much candy and chocolate.
Deli - boring, and bad food.
Tea shop - informative and great idea
Old Town Fudge - fun, tasty, great stop
Spice House - I shop there often and enjoy it. They need a bettter presentation and time to shop.
Oil Shop - good idea - time to shop is needed
Bacino's and Ethel's are fun.
You feel too rushed on the tour. Add a half hour and let people shop.
We did enjoy ourselves and appreciate your efforts. |
